Brief Life History of Sophia Dorothea

When Sophia Dorothea Markle was born on 27 January 1758, in Richmond Township, Berks, Pennsylvania, United States, her father, Johann Peter Merckel, was 36 and her mother, Anna Catharine Brietener Grimm, was 27. She married Ludwig Daniel Staudt about 1777, in Berks, Pennsylvania, United States. They were the parents of at least 7 sons and 2 daughters.

Name Meaning

Scottish and English: habitational name from Markle in Lothian, Scotland, or from Much Marcle or Little Marcle in Herefordshire, England, named in Old English with mearc ‘boundary’ + lēah ‘woodland clearing’.

Americanized form of German Markel 1, Markl 1, Merkel , Merkl , or Merkle , names which are, with the exception of the first one, also found in Alsace and Lorraine in France.

Jewish (American): variant of Markel 2.
